Andromeda
0.0.11
Bienvenido a Andrómeda, el modelo de lenguaje más rápido, creativo y confiable jamás creado. Entrene su propia versión, realice inferencias y ajuste su propia versión con simples scripts plug-in and play. Comience en 10 segundos:
python3.11 -m pip install --upgrade andromeda-torch
import torch
from andromeda . configs import Andromeda1Billion
model = Andromeda1Billion ()
x = torch . randint ( 0 , 256 , ( 1 , 1024 )). cuda ()
out = model ( x ) # (1, 1024, 20000)
print ( out )
from andromeda_torch import Tokenizer
from andromeda_torch . configs import Andromeda1Billion
model = Andromeda1Billion ()
tokenizer = Tokenizer ()
encoded_text = tokenizer . encode ( "Hello world!" )
out = model ( encoded_text )
print ( out )
Establezca las variables de entorno:
ENTITY_NAME
: nombre de tu proyecto wandbOUTPUT_DIR
: Directorio para guardar los pesos (por ejemplo, ./weights
)MASTER_ADDR
: Para entrenamiento distribuidoMASTER_PORT
Para capacitación distribuida en puerto maestroRANK
- Número de servicios de nodosWORLD_SIZE
Número de gpusConfigurar el entrenamiento:
Para obtener más información, consulte el POE de capacitación.
Licencia Apache